The best of both worlds!
Being a health-conscious exercise fanatic, but also a passionate gourmet, I always strive to balance these two worlds in the food I eat. In Chez Jay's chocolate chip cookies, I finally found the Holy Grail of sinful health. The dough breaks into flaky pieces and the big chocolate chip chunks are fresh and rich to the taste. A quick check of the nutritional facts though confirms that one cookie balances 15 grams of carbs with 15 grams of protein. Despite its rich taste, it only contains 11 grams of sugar. So it's a small, balanced, and tasty meal in itself, and can be enjoyed not only as a perfect midday snack, but also as an evening dessert along with some red wine.

Taste Good, but.....
Tastes great but it's not the greatest source of protein. Getting 290 calories and 30 grams of carbs just for 20 grams of protein. Its a good snack if you're not worried about the calories.
